Essential Background

Larry Nassar is a former USA Gymnastics national team doctor and Michigan State University physician who was convicted of sexually assaulting hundreds of young athletes under the guise of medical treatment over a 22-year period. His crimes led to multiple convictions, including a 60-year federal prison sentence for child pornography and tampering with evidence, and state sentences of 40 to 175 years in Michigan for sexual assault. The scandal exposed widespread institutional failures, leading to significant settlements from Michigan State University, USA Gymnastics, and the U.S. Olympic and Paralympic Committee to hundreds of his victims.

The Full Story

"Larry Nassar" is currently trending due to the recent release of a batch of documents by the U.S. Department of Justice related to the Jeffrey Epstein case. Among these documents is a letter, allegedly penned by Jeffrey Epstein to Nassar, which makes disturbing references to "our love & caring for young ladies" and "young, nubile girls," as well as a crude remark seemingly referencing a former president. The letter, postmarked shortly after Epstein's death in 2019, was addressed to Nassar at a federal prison in Arizona but was returned as he was "no longer at this address". While the letter's authenticity has not been officially verified by the DOJ, an FBI handwriting analysis request was reportedly made. This development has brought renewed attention to both Nassar's horrific crimes and the broader implications of the Epstein case.
